In 30 seconds: Zyra is a modern girl's name, generally taken as a variant of Zara or Zahra and linked to the senses 'flower, blossom, radiance'. Its meaning is not firmly fixed.
Zyra is a recent coinage rooted in the Arabic-influenced Zara and Zahra, which carry ideas of flowers, blossom and radiance. The 'y' spelling marks it as a modern reshaping rather than a traditional form, and its precise meaning is genuinely uncertain. It is best understood as a fresh take on those older names.
The 'Zy-' opening gives the name a sleek, contemporary edge while keeping the soft '-ra' ending of its sources.

Zyra is usually explained as a variant of Zara or Zahra, from Arabic meaning 'blooming flower, radiance'. It is a modern coined name, and some also know it as a character in the video game League of Legends.
How do you pronounce Zyra?
It's commonly said ZY-ruh /Λzjr.Γ¦/.
Is Zyra a boy or girl name?
In this batch and in recent U.S. usage data, Zyra is used as a girl name.
How popular is Zyra?
In 2024, Zyra ranked #1797 in the U.S. for girls, with 112 births recorded.
